OK, thanks, I understand now. So my one is "left handed": I can set the left arm to 0, and the minimum setting of right arm will be 2 degrees 20' (which is much less than you say). Anyway, an educated navigator will never use such small angles, since the accuracy of solution deteriorates when the angles are too small (or too close to 180d). So for practical purposes havng one protractor is enough:-)
